8. l off resume touch control provides a sleek and stylish way to switch areas or an entire system on or off using the LightNET lighting system A standby touch sensor is provided for simplicity and ease of lighting control The touch sensor is illuminated with a blue symbol to add a unique look to the control and also to help locate the switch in the dark 2 0 Using your global off resume touch control 2 1 Overview There is one touch area on the global off resume control 1 2 2 Switching Lights On Standby After power has been applied to the associated dimmer base units lighting will remain off standby mode To switch lighting on you press the standby touch area When the standby touch area is pressed the lighting will ramp up to B o 75 brightness Pressing the standby touch area for more than two seconds when in standby mode will switch lighting on to 75 brightness and any associated colour lighting will turn on to full brightness white 2 3 Switching Lights Off When lighting is on pressing the standby touch area switches the lighting off and the control will go into standby mode The power button will go to a low level of brightness At this point the control is in standby mode and consumes a very small amount of power Consecutive presses of the standby touch area from standby will cause the lighting to resume to the previous level This means that if any lighting circuits had been turned off by anothe
9. pes of installation providing invisible fixing A diagram showing the dimensions of the control is shown in Appendix A 4 1 Hollow Walls For a hollow wall a cut out of 34mm wide by 100mm tall must be carefully cut The switch is then simply connected to the network cabling and inserted into the cut out The spring clips hold the switch securely in place 4 2 Solid Walls For solid wall installations a standard 135 x 75 x 35 metal back box should be sunk vertically into the wall An aluminium adaptor plate should be screwed into the back box and plastered over leaving the exposed 34mm wide by 100mm tall cut out for the touch switch to be clipped into Please see Appendix C for ordering codes 5 0 Configuration and Addressing The global off resume touch control is configured using the esNET Programmer Software and an esNET USB dongle ep02 When a new control is connected with no configuration stored within it the following screen will be displayed abe WW esNET Single Device Programmer de de rn File Tools Help Ste s Device connected not configured EEEEEEEERE 20 38 39 40 41 42 43 44 45 Device Settings 48 47 48 49 50 51 52 53 54 Control type Globalcontrol v 85 58 52 58 59 60 61 62 63 Power off dela 4 Forward Addresses Reverse Addresses Fade off timer The following table describes the items displayed that are for
10. r control prior to the global control being operated they will not switch back on until the respective control is operated again 2 4 Operation of other controls in the system If all base units associated with the global control are all switched off the control will go into standby mode If any one of the associated base units are switched on by another control for example a dimmer touch control the global control will wake up from standby which is indicated by the illuminated standby LED 2 5 Other Features Tracking behaviour Where there is more than one control associated with the same set of lights all controls will provide the same visual feedback via their LEDs Control not configured The power LED flashes rapidly if the control has not been programmed to control any base unit devices i e it is not addressed In order for the control to be operable it must be configured using the esNET Programmer and an esNET USB dongle ep02 See the Configuration section of this manual for more details No communication If the touch control is configured correctly and powered up but the base unit it is paired with is not powered or the data bus cable is not connected the control will stay in standby mode no matter what touch area is pressed Pressing the power touch area will illuminate the LED briefly before going out again 4 3 0 Wiring Details 3 1 Requirements In order to assemble a basic functional LightNET system you w
